The Colorectal Cancer Screening Market is witnessing significant transformation, driven by technological advancements and increasing awareness among the population. In 2024, the market is projected to reach a value of $8.06 billion, escalating to an impressive $15.69 billion by 2035, reflecting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 6.24%. This growth is fueled by the rising incidence of colorectal cancer, which has become one of the leading causes of cancer-related deaths globally. As governments and healthcare organizations emphasize preventive healthcare, the demand for effective screening methods is intensifying.
The competitive landscape of the colorectal cancer screening sector is characterized by several key players who are instrumental in driving market trends. Companies such as Exact Sciences Corporation, F. Hoffmann-La Roche Ltd, and Abbott Laboratories are at the forefront of innovation, introducing new and improved screening methodologies. Cologuard, a notable product by Exact Sciences, exemplifies the shift towards non-invasive testing options, enhancing patient comfort and compliance. Furthermore, Medtronic plc and Siemens Healthineers are also significant contributors, focusing on advanced imaging techniques that improve detection rates. With the market poised for expansion, these companies are strategically positioning themselves for future growth.

In terms of market figures, it is noteworthy that the colorectal cancer screening market is expected to witness a surge in adoption rates, particularly among individuals aged 45 and above. According to the American Cancer Society, screening rates in the United States increased from 57% in 2018 to 66% in 2021, highlighting the effectiveness of public health campaigns. As awareness initiatives continue to expand, projections indicate that by 2025, screening rates could approach 75%, significantly impacting early detection and treatment outcomes. Moreover, the introduction of new technologies, including at-home testing kits, is anticipated to contribute to a further increase in screening participation. For instance, tests like Cologuard have reported a participation rate of about 42% among eligible patients, demonstrating the potential of non-invasive tests to enhance compliance.
